Understanding the Need for Entryway Shoe Storage

Shoes can quickly accumulate in any home, especially if you have a family or pets. Without proper storage, shoes can clutter the floor, leading to tripping hazards and a messy appearance. A shoe rack designed specifically for entryways can help keep your footwear tidy and easily accessible.

Choosing the Right Multi-functional Storage Solution

When selecting a shoe rack or hallway storage rack, consider factors such as size, material, and design. A sturdy, durable construction will ensure that your storage solution lasts for years to come.

Factors to Consider When Selecting a Shoe Rack

  • Size: Measure your entryway to determine the appropriate size for your shoe rack.
  • Material: Look for a durable material that can withstand daily wear and tear.
  • Design: Choose a design that complements your home's decor and maximizes storage capacity.

How to Evaluate Hallway Storage Racks

  • Capacity: Determine how many items you need to store and choose a rack that meets your needs.
  • Durability: Opt for a rack made from sturdy materials that can withstand daily use.
  • Design: Select a rack that fits seamlessly into your entryway and complements your home's decor.

Comparing Different Types of Coat Organizers

  • Wall-mounted vs. freestanding: Consider which option best suits your space and needs.
  • Number of hooks: Determine how many hooks you need to accommodate everyone in your household.
  • Additional features: Look for coat organizers with built-in shelves or drawers for added storage.

Tips for Maximizing Space with Hat Organizer Shelves

  • Store hats vertically to save space and prevent wrinkles.
  • Use clear containers or baskets to store smaller accessories, such as gloves or scarves.
  • Consider using hooks or clips to hang hats directly from the shelves.

Best Practices for Maintaining Your 4-layer Coat Organizer

  • Regularly clean the hooks and shelves to prevent dust buildup.
  • Check for any signs of wear and tear, and repair or replace damaged parts as needed.
  • Encourage family members to hang up their coats and jackets after use to maintain organization.
